Output 32580ee0c89b464e4f7792d32349a97e2e4044671561613a6cfa69ac410b0831:0

value
38362579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55b659fe52c0ea9acf5eea5bdcb4866dae166cd6 OP_EQUAL
address
MFiN7k2dBKNotrEu9YBZV84xUBsv7PgN2v
transaction
32580ee0c89b464e4f7792d32349a97e2e4044671561613a6cfa69ac410b0831
spent
true